14.1.3 INTERRUPT PRIORITY REGISTER 0 (IP0)<br />

Table 75 Interrupt Priority register 0 (address B8H)<br />

7 6 5 4 3 2 1 0<br />

− PAD PS1 PS0 PT1 PX1 PT0 PX0<br />

Table 76 Description of the IP0 bits<br />

BIT SYMBOL FUNCTION<br />

7 − Not used.<br />

6 PAD ADC interrupt priority level.<br />

5 PS1 SIO1 (CAN) interrupt priority level.<br />

4 PS0 SIO0 (UART) interrupt priority level.<br />

3 PT1 Timer 1 interrupt priority level.<br />

2 PX1 External interrupt 1 priority level.<br />

1 PT0 Timer 0 interrupt priority level.<br />

0 PX0 External interrupt 0 priority level.<br />

14.1.4 INTERRUPT PRIORITY REGISTER 1 (IP1)<br />

Table 77 Interrupt Priority register 1 (address F8H)<br />

7 6 5 4 3 2 1 0<br />

PT2 PCM2 PCM1 PCM0 PCT3 PCT2 PCT1 PCT0<br />

Table 78 Description of the IP1 bits<br />

Logic 0 = low priority; Logic 1 = high priority.<br />

BIT SYMBOL FUNCTION<br />

7 PT2 T2 overflow interrupt(s) priority level.<br />

6 PCM2 T2 comparator 2 priority interrupt level.<br />

5 PCM1 T2 comparator 1 priority interrupt level.<br />

4 PCM0 T2 comparator 0 priority interrupt level.<br />

3 PCT3 T2 capture register 3 priority interrupt level.<br />

2 PCT2 T2 capture register 2 priority interrupt level.<br />

1 PCT1 T2 capture register 1 priority interrupt level.<br />

0 PCT0 T2 capture register 0 priority interrupt level.<br />
